Your pay schedule determines how frequently your employees and contractors are paid. If you need to change your current pay schedule, the steps you should follow depend on whether you have approved payrolls on the current schedule.
United States
Once you have set your payroll pay schedule, you cannot change it in your Wave account. This applies to updating your payroll frequency and the default payday. To update your pay schedule, you must submit a request to our Support Team. Open Mave, Wave’s automated chatbot, and type human support update pay schedule.
Canada
I have not approved a payroll
If you have not yet approved a payroll, update your pay schedule:
- Log in at waveapps.com.
- On the left-side menu, click Payroll, then Payroll Dashboard or Run Payroll.
- At the top right, click Payroll Setup.
- In the Business section, next to Pay schedule, click Edit schedule.
- Make the required changes, then click Save & continue.
I have approved a payroll
If you have approved a payroll, you cannot change your pay schedule in your Wave account. There are two main reasons for this:
- Every time you change your pay schedule, the CRA requires an ROE to be issued for each active employee.
- There are tax implications for your business, employees, and Canada Pension Plan (CPP) contributions based on your pay schedule.
To update your pay schedule, you must first issue ROEs. To do this:
- Place employees on leave
- Issue an ROE for each employee. If Wave is issuing ROEs on your behalf, select the reason K12 Other / Change of payroll frequency.
Once you have issued ROEs, open Mave, Wave’s automated chatbot, and type human support update pay schedule.
